spacing.itely sectioning does not match menu
Hi all, Building docs from scratch, I get an error in French (I'm on it) but also Please check the logfile notation.bigtexi.log for errors make[3]: *** [out-www/notation-big-page.html] Error 255 make[3]: *** Waiting for unfinished jobs Please check the logfile notation.splittexi.log for errors and in notation.splittexi.log: ** Node following `Optimal page breaking' in menu `Optimal page turning' and in sectionning `Minimal page breaking' differ ** No node following `One-line page breaking' in menu, but `Optimal page turning' follows in sectionning Menu announces: * Manual page breaking:: * Optimal page breaking:: * Optimal page turning:: * Minimal page breaking:: * One-line page breaking:: But sectioning is: 1488:@subsection Page breaking 1503:@unnumberedsubsubsec Manual page breaking 1587:@unnumberedsubsubsec Optimal page breaking 1603:@unnumberedsubsubsec Minimal page breaking 1626:@unnumberedsubsubsec One-line page breaking 1643:@unnumberedsubsubsec Optimal page turning Which one to believe saying the truth?
